Bob Date: 11/10/20 10:53 Re: C&O 614 On A Gloomy, Dark Day Author: co614 I'll long remember that day. We had a full train ( 1200 coach passengers, 150 1st. class ) and we got hit with a classic fall Noreaster storm. It poured rain all day, temps in the 40's and lots of wind. Despite these horrible conditions an amazing percentage of our riders took part in the 3 photo runbys ( 15 mph, 30 mph, 55 mph ) we staged at Port Jervis and stayed out there in the cold driving rain !!!
When we got back to Hoboken ( 16 minutes early) we found the terminal parking plaza flooded by the storm and cars up to their fenders under water !!!
